## Authentication

The Scrapwarden sweeper runs against the Holloway resource registry every six hours. On-call: if a sweep stalls, check token validity first — expired credentials cause silent no-ops, not errors. Tokens are scoped to delete-orphaned only; no write access elsewhere. Manual sweeps require the same credential. Rotate after any manual use from a laptop. Current sweeper key follows.

service key, tafof-bageg: kto7_3d2pBYI

**Action item (PM-214, Coldvault archival):** Automate archiving of cold storage buckets older than the retention cutoff. Manual sweeps missed two regions last quarter and blew the storage budget. Owner: infra rotation. Sweep cadence, batch size, and age thresholds must be config-driven, not hardcoded, so on-call can tune under load. Dry-run mode required before first prod run. Proposed defaults for review at sync are below.

limits module of fahog-kahop:
CAPS = {
    "fraeth": 189,
    "drumir": 842,
}

**CI note: string extraction flaking on Lingrab pipeline**

Heads up for review: the translation-string extraction script (extract_strings.py) keeps failing on CI but passes locally. Turns out the runner pins an older parser lib that chokes on nested template literals in the Quailwing frontend. I bumped the lockfile and added a regression fixture — please eyeball that the new fixture actually covers the ternary case. For cross-checking, the CI run that reproduced the original failure is identified by the trace token below.

pipeline stamp: htk4_66df

Quick note on the Quietside Room (3rd floor, past the Marlen kitchenette): it's our secure space for candidate interviews, so keep the door shut and don't prop it, even for deliveries. Book it through the Orrin calendar like any other room. Cleaners skip it unless requested. When a hiring panel needs access, let them in with this code:

badge for yahif-bahaf: bdg-XUBUM-7

Heads up: if the Lintrock baseline file in the Quarrow repo drifts from main, CI fails with a "stale baseline" error even when the code is fine. Quick fix is to regenerate the baseline on a clean checkout and re-push. If a customer build is blocked, confirm the failing run matches the token below before escalating.

build token for yadug-yagag: htk21_c863c33eb8b82c0c9c152